Tencent EdgeOne Makers (formerly known as EdgeOne Pages) is a full-stack development and deployment platform built on top of Tencent's global EdgeOne edge network. Instead of just hosting static files, it gives you a complete pipeline: frontend hosting, serverless functions, key-value and blob storage, and since its recent rebrand native support for building and running AI agents, all on the same platform.
In short: it's not "just a CDN." It's the layer where you actually build, debug, and ship your project, with Tencent's edge infrastructure doing the heavy lifting underneath.

You're not locked into one workflow. You can connect a Git repository for automatic CI/CD, start from a ready-made template, use the official CLI, or literally drag-and-drop a folder to deploy. For teams that want automation, there's also GitHub Actions, GitLab CI/CD, and IDE plugin support.
No rewriting your stack to fit the platform. EdgeOne Makers supports full-stack frameworks like Next.js, Nuxt, Astro, SvelteKit, React Router, and TanStack Start, frontend tooling like Vite, React, Vue, and Hugo, and on the AI side, agent frameworks such as LangGraph and the OpenAI Agents SDK with no restriction on using JavaScript or Python.
Backend logic runs through Edge Functions and Cloud Functions (Node.js, Python, and Go are all supported), so you write your API logic and let the platform handle scaling, provisioning, and infrastructure no servers to patch or babysit.
Small projects rarely need a full database on day one. EdgeOne Makers ships with KV storage for simple key-value data and Blob storage for files/media, both usable straight from your functions without setting up a separate service.
This is what separates Makers from a typical "deploy your frontend" platform. It comes with a built-in agent runtime, a sandbox for safely executing tool calls, conversational memory, observability for debugging agent behavior, and a model gateway that connects to multiple vendors including OpenAI, Anthropic, Google AI Studio, DeepSeek, MiniMax, and more through one integration point instead of juggling separate SDKs and API keys.
Under the hood, you're running on 3,200+ edge nodes worldwide (2,500+ concentrated in Asia), with free auto-renewing SSL, built-in DDoS protection, and a network built for low-latency delivery. For anyone targeting users in Southeast Asia specifically, the performance advantage is noticeable.
For my first real project on the platform, I kept it deliberately simple: a single-page personal portfolio site static HTML, CSS, and a bit of vanilla JS, no backend needed yet. I wanted to test the fastest path EdgeOne Makers offers before jumping into anything more complex.
I skipped Git and the CLI entirely and used Drop, the direct-upload option at pages.edgeone.ai/drop
. I just dragged my index.html
into the browser, and within seconds the site was live on a generated subdomain no build step, no terminal, nothing to install locally.
